Moon is a browser extension that offers an alternative payment method when shopping online. Pay 'with bitcoin' [and some altcoins] 'directly' (Coinbase account) on Amazon.com.
Soon you’ll be able to shop on any of your favorite e-commerce websites, like eBay, Ali Express and Walmart.com.

https://paywithmoon.com
Demo video: https://twitter.com/i/status/1091163062701309956

It saddens me that had something like this been released 5 years ago, the Bitcoin/crypto community would be going absolutely apeshit over it right now.... but years later, released to a yawn. This is supposed to be the holy grail of Bitcoin merchant support, and nobody cares now.

Also, if this integrates easily with a Coinbase account, why hasn't Coinbase themselves released something like this? Or just fucking buy this company? Un-fucking-believable that they want to spend all their time/resources on supporting the purchase and trading of hundreds of shitcoins instead.  Roll Eyes  Roll Eyes

prior highs...$32, $1160 (X36), 19783 (X17)
17X is 0.472X36, therefore, if we would continue to decline in bounce proportionally, then the next bounce would be 0.472X17=8.02X
8.02X19783=$158659

However, it is a bit strange to keep declining 83-85% in each bear, but keep bouncing lower and lower X-times each time.
So, if the pattern of lower bounce would be broken, than we can go as high as, say, 17X, resulting in btc at $336111 at the next ATH.
The fact that btc keeps declining 83-85% in each bear is a bit puzzling to me. I expected less this time.
